Electronic System Design Industry Posts $5.1 Billion in Revenue in Q3 2024, ESD Alliance Reports

MILPITAS, Calif., Jan. 14, 2025 /PRNewswire/ — Electronic System Design (ESD) industry revenue increased 8.8% to $5,114.5 million in the third quarter of 2024 from the $4,702.4 million registered in the third quarter of 2023, the ESD Alliance, a SEMI Technology Community, announced today in its latest Electronic Design Market Data (EDMD) report. The four-quarter moving average, which compares the most recent four quarters to the prior four, rose 13.7%.

“The electronic design automation (EDA) industry reported significant revenue growth in Q3 2024,” said Walden C. Rhines, Executive Sponsor of the SEMI Electronic Design Market Data report. “Product categories Computer-Aided Engineering and Services posted double-digit growth, with Printed Circuit Board and Multi-Chip Module, and Semiconductor Intellectual Property also posting growth. Regionally, the Americas along with Europe, Middle East, and Africa reported double digit growth. The four-quarter moving average increased for all product categories and regions.”

The companies tracked in the EDMD report employed 62,417 people globally in Q3 2024, a 4.5% increase over the Q3 2023 headcount of 59,737, but down 1.2% compared to Q2 2024.

The quarterly EDMD report contains detailed revenue information within the following category and geographic breakdowns.

Revenue by Product and Application Category – Q3 2024 Year-Over-Year Change

  • Computer-Aided Engineering (CAE) revenue jumped 16% to $1,922.2 million in Q3 2024. The four-quarter CAE moving average increased 14.5%.
  • Integrated Circuit (IC) Physical Design and Verification revenue decreased 5.5% to $854.4 million. The four-quarter moving average for the category increased 4.3%.
  • Printed Circuit Board (PCB) and Multi-Chip Module (MCM) revenue rose 5.8% to $450.8 million. The four-quarter moving average for PCB and MCM rose 9.1%.
  • Semiconductor Intellectual Property (SIP) revenue increased 7% to $1,686.2 million. The four-quarter SIP moving average rose 17.5%.
  • Services revenue rose 45.2% to $200.8 million. The four-quarter Services moving average rose 30.8%.

Revenue by Region – Q3 2024 Year-Over-Year Change

  • The Americas, the largest reporting region by revenue, procured $2,325.4 million of electronic system design products and services in Q3 2024, a 17.2% increase. The four-quarter moving average for the Americas rose 17%.
  • Europe, Middle East, and Africa (EMEA) procured $645.6 million of electronic system design products and services, a 17.1% increase. The four-quarter moving average for EMEA grew 15.4%.
  • Japan’s procurement of electronic system design products and services decreased 3.5% to $298.5 million. The four-quarter moving average for Japan increased 7.6%.
  • Asia Pacific (APAC) procured $1,845 million of electronic system design products and services, an 0.7% decrease. The four-quarter moving average for APAC grew 10.6%.

Brown Advisory Appoints Logie Fitzwilliams Co-CEO to Serve Alongside Long-Time CEO Mike Hankin

BALTIMORE, Jan. 14, 2025 /PRNewswire/ — Brown Advisory, an independent investment management and strategic advisory firm, today announced the next step in its leadership, with the creation of a Co-Chief Executive Officer structure. Effective immediately, Mike Hankin and Logie Fitzwilliams will share chief executive responsibilities. Mike Hankin has served as the sole CEO and President since the firm became private and independent in 1998. Logie Fitzwilliams started with Brown Advisory in 2003 and has most recently served as the Head of International Business and Global Head of Sales.

Together, the firm’s independent Board of Directors and Mike Hankin decided that a Co-CEO structure would be the best design to provide the leadership needed to meet the growing needs of the firm’s clients, colleagues and shareholders. As a team, Mike and Logie, who have worked closely together for the last 15 years, will deepen the firm’s partnership and collaborative culture to drive results for all stakeholders. This evolution represents the most significant change in Brown Advisory’s leadership since the firm adopted its current private, independent structure in 1998. As Co-CEOs – and Co-Presidents – both Mike and Logie will serve on, and report to, the Board that governs the firm.

Under Mike Hankin’s leadership, the firm has grown from overseeing client assets of $2 billion in 1998 to now almost $170 billion – representing an annualized growth rate of 17%. Today, the firm’s clients are served by nearly 1,000 colleagues located in 14 offices across the United States, a significant office in London and strategic bases in Frankfurt, Singapore and Tokyo. The firm’s clients – a collection of individuals, families, nonprofits, charities, institutions and financial intermediaries – are located in 51 countries and in every U.S. state. Brown Advisory also manages meaningful fund platforms – private funds, mutual funds and now ETFs – in the U.S., as well as platforms outside of the U.S. in Ireland, Bermuda and the Cayman Islands. Over the past ten years, the firm’s client-retention rate exceeds 98% through its commitment to deliver first-rate investment performance, thoughtful strategic advice and the highest level of service for clients.

Quintin Ings-Chambers will take over as Head of the International Business. Quintin joined Brown Advisory in 2012 as Head of the firm’s International Private Client and Charity business. He has over 25 years of investment industry experience. Prior to joining Brown Advisory, he served as an Investment Director at SG Hambros and as a Director in the private client and charity group of Baring Asset Management. Quintin will report into Logie Fitzwilliams.

Infortrend Unveils New High-Density Storage Solution with Over 100% Performance Boost for HPC and Media & Entertainment

TAIPEI, Jan. 14, 2025 /PRNewswire/ — Infortrend® Technology, Inc. (TWSE: 2495), the industry-leading enterprise storage provider, introduces the latest additions to its high-density 4U 90-bay HDD solutions: unified storage EonStor GS 5090 and expansion enclosure JB 4090. The large capacity and high throughput performance of the solutions make them ideal for applications like High-Performance Computing and Media & Entertainment.

EonStor GS 5090 is a high-availability unified storage solution with a dual redundant controller design, ensuring uninterrupted operation. With its new hardware powered by the Intel® Xeon® Scalable Processor, the GS 5090 delivers ultra-high performance, achieving 45 GB/s read and 20 GB/s write—around three times the performance of the previous top-performing model. The GS 5090 introduces ultra-fast 200GbE connectivity, setting a new benchmark for data transfer speed while simplifying management to meet the demands of today’s high-performance enterprise workloads. It also supports SAS 24G expansion, doubling throughput compared to SAS 12G. Additionally, the GS 5090 features four dedicated U.2 NVMe SSD slots for cache, providing fast data access while fully leveraging the ample capacity of its 90-bay storage.

Furthermore, the GS 5090 offers seamless scalability through expansion with the new JB 4090 JBOD. Featuring SAS 24G expansion ports, the JB 4090 delivers double the bandwidth of its 90-bay JBOD predecessor with SAS 12G, effectively eliminating bottlenecks between the storage system and the JBOD. With this enhanced throughput capability, the JB 4090 can efficiently handle large volumes of data.

MicroCloud Hologram Inc. Develops Quantum Nonlinear Optical Holography Technology to Assist in the Generation of Spatial Entangled Qudits

SHENZHEN, China, Jan. 14, 2025 /PRNewswire/ — MicroCloud Hologram Inc. (NASDAQ: HOLO), (“HOLO” or the “Company”), today announced the development and application of Quantum Nonlinear Optical Holography (QNOH) technology to directly generate spatially entangled qudits. This technology leverages the Spontaneous Parametric Down-Conversion (SPDC) process in quantum optics, precisely shaping the spatial quantum correlations of entangled photon pairs within a two-dimensional patterned nonlinear photonic crystal, without the need for complex pump shaping. This innovation not only breaks through the limitations of traditional optics but also offers unprecedented application prospects for quantum key distribution (QKD) and quantum computing based on spatial degrees of freedom.

Quantum Nonlinear Optical Holography technology combines the advantages of quantum optics, nonlinear optics, and holography, aiming to directly shape the spatial properties of quantum photons through nonlinear optical processes. Traditional nonlinear optical holography has been widely applied in the field of classical optics, particularly in areas such as information storage, beam control, and optical communication. However, its application in the quantum domain has been relatively scarce, as shaping quantum states typically requires higher precision and more complex interventions.

The key innovation of Quantum Nonlinear Optical Holography technology is its ability to directly generate spatially entangled qudits through the Spontaneous Parametric Down-Conversion process, overcoming the limitations of conventional quantum optical techniques. A qudit is a high-dimensional quantum system, which, compared to the traditional qubit, has more degrees of freedom and can store more information. Therefore, it holds greater promise for applications in quantum computing and quantum communication.

The core implementation of HOLO’s Quantum Nonlinear Optical Holography technology relies on the Spontaneous Parametric Down-Conversion process. In this process, a single high-energy photon enters a nonlinear optical medium (such as a BBO crystal) and, through interaction with the crystal, splits into two lower-energy photons, which are referred to as the signal photon and the idler photon. These two photons exhibit quantum entanglement, meaning their states are tightly correlated, regardless of the spatial distance between them.

Unlike traditional quantum optical technologies, this technique uses a two-dimensional patterned nonlinear photonic crystal. In such a crystal, photons can be precisely controlled in predefined spatial degrees of freedom. By manipulating the patterned structure of the crystal, the spatial quantum correlations of the entangled photon pairs can be directionally shaped, thereby generating the desired quantum states.

What sets HOLO’s Quantum Nonlinear Optical Holography technology apart is that it does not require complex pump light shaping. Traditional quantum optical systems typically rely on specific shapes and frequency adjustments of the pump light source to ensure that the generated quantum states meet the desired criteria. However, QNOH technology achieves direct manipulation of the spatial properties of entangled photon pairs by controlling the structure and material properties of the nonlinear photonic crystal, making the process more efficient and stable.

In traditional quantum information processing, the quantum bit (qubit) is widely used as the basic unit. However, the computational and storage capacity of a qubit is limited by its binary states (0 or 1). In contrast, a qudit (a high-dimensional quantum system) can process information in higher dimensions, offering greater potential for quantum computing and quantum communication.

One of the biggest breakthroughs of HOLO technology is its ability to generate spatially entangled qudits. By precisely controlling the design of the photonic crystal, the technical team successfully endowed photon pairs with multiple degrees of freedom within a two-dimensional space, allowing each entangled photon pair to move beyond traditional binary states and expand into higher dimensions. These quantum states can manifest as different quantum modes and frequencies, significantly enhancing the capacity and diversity of the quantum system.

HOLO’s Quantum Nonlinear Optical Holography technology generates spatially entangled qudits through the following steps:

Photon Source Selection and Control: Through the precisely designed nonlinear photonic crystal, an appropriate pump light source is chosen to excite the signal and idler photons in the Spontaneous Parametric Down-Conversion process. These photon pairs are highly entangled and can be precisely controlled in spatial degrees of freedom.

2D Patterned Crystal Design: A two-dimensional patterned nonlinear photonic crystal is used to control the propagation paths and interactions of photons within the crystal, allowing the spatial quantum correlations of the signal and idler photon pairs to be shaped according to design requirements. This structure not only enhances the stability of quantum entanglement but also enables information encoding and decoding across different dimensions.

Shaping Spatial Quantum Correlations: By adjusting the phase and amplitude at different positions within the photonic crystal, the spatial correlations of the generated entangled photon pairs are ensured to match the desired quantum state. This allows the quantum information of the photons to be transmitted in a more efficient and multidimensional manner.

Quantum State Verification: Experimental verification shows that the quantum states generated by this technology not only possess spatial quantum correlations but also violate the Clauser-Horne-Shimony-Holt (CHSH) inequality, proving their entangled nature. According to the fundamental principles of quantum mechanics, the violation of this inequality indicates the authenticity of quantum information and the validity of quantum entanglement.

Caravelle International Group Announces New CEO and Audit Committee Chair to Trailblaze Shipping Decarbonization and Carbon Asset Management Platform

SINGAPORE, Jan. 14, 2025 /PRNewswire/ — Caravelle International Group (NASDAQ: HTCO), a global ocean technology company, today announced appointment of Shixuan He as the Company’s Chief Executive Officer and Xuanhua Xi as an independent director and Chairman of the Audit Committee. These strategic appointments are aimed at driving the company’s transition towards sustainable maritime practices and enhancing its management systems.

Mr. He, with his 15 years of management experience, has accumulated rich industry insights and exceptional leadership skills. His career has spanned large-scale diversified holding groups, rapidly growing intelligent and connected innovation enterprises, and the new energy and low-carbon field, demonstrating his adaptability and strategic vision in various business environments and achieving outstanding results in expanding business cooperation with multiple international well-known enterprises. In 2014, after joining High-Trend Technology Co., Ltd. as CEO, Mr. He led the development of the smart streetlight project and introduced the innovative concept of “one road, one network, one platform” for urban infrastructure IoT. In 2015, he collaborated with General Electric (GE) to build China’s first large-scale smart streetlight IoT platform project, with a total investment of 200 million RMB. Building on the success of this project, he signed a global strategic cooperation agreement with GE at the 6th China-US Energy Efficiency Forum, witnessed by the National Development and Reform Commission of China and the U.S. Department of Energy. This agreement facilitated the global promotion of both parties’ R&D achievements. In 2019, the cooperation results of this project were successfully replicated in the Brazilian market, achieving significant project outcomes. In 2020, Mr. He focused on new energy and low-carbon emission reduction projects, pioneering multiple projects in the field of green biomass energy and carbon asset development.

Ms. Xi possesses extensive experience in the field of professional financial services, particularly excelling in financial innovation. She has held senior management positions in several well-known financial institutions, accumulating profound professional knowledge and practical experience. Ms.Xi has been serving as the Chief Risk officer of DigiFT Technology Group, a Singapore-based on-chain capital market operation and service provider, since December 2024. She served as the Deputy Chief Executive Officer of Neutral Financial Holding Company Limited, a Hong Kong-based licensed financial service provider, from July 2024 to December 2024. Previously, she served as the Deputy Chief Executive Officer of BOCOM International Holdings Co., Ltd., a Hong Kong-based and listed financial service provider, from July 2017 to December 2023. She was also the General Manager of BOCOM International (Shanghai) Equity Investment Management Co., Ltd., an investment management company, from November 2020 to January 2022. From March 2015 to July 2017, she served as the General Manager of BOCOM International Securities Ltd., a company providing securities brokerage services.

FOURTH FUTURE MINERALS FORUM 2025 KICKS OFF WITH 90 COUNTRIES AND 16 G20 NATIONS AT MINISTERIAL ROUNDTABLE

RIYADH, Saudi Arabia, Jan. 14, 2025 /PRNewswire/ — The Fourth Ministerial Roundtable meeting began today as part of the Future Minerals Forum, hosting government representatives from 90 countries, including 16 G20 nations. The event featured participation from 50 international organizations, NGOs and global leaders in the mining industry.

Government representatives from 89 countries gathered at the fourth edition of the Future Minerals Forum’s Ministerial Roundtable to bolster international collaboration in producing the critical minerals essential for the energy transition.

This government-led meeting seeks to bolster international collaboration in producing the critical minerals essential for the energy transition. It provides a platform for ministers and senior officials to discuss sustainable development strategies for the sector, focusing on mining as a catalyst for economic growth and social progress.

Delegates discussed:

  1. Strategic Framework for Critical Minerals: Developing a collaborative framework in the Super Region of Africa, West, and Central Asia to fully harness the region’s mineral potential.
  2. Sustainability: Development of responsible supply priorities that reflect local realities in supplier countries and enhance transparency through supply chain certification.
  3. Centers of Excellence: Establishing a network to drive investments, develop human capital, and accelerate technological innovation within the Super Region and supplier countries.

The Forum continues to expand its program of events, including a new ‘Great Debates’ feature, that honor its commitment to “a year of impact”. In order to accommodate this larger-than-ever program, the Forum has been extended to an additional third day, including;

  • The inaugural Centers of Excellence and Technology meeting will bring together representatives from industry, academia, R&D and technology to establish a regional hub for capacity building and innovation.
  • The second meeting of International Geological Survey leaders featuring geological survey organizations from Africa, Asia, and global institutions such as the U.S. Geological Survey, British Geological Survey, BRGM (France), and GTK (Finland). Discussions will focus on building capacity to increase geological surveying, enabling more exploration and increasing investment in the countries of the Super Region.

Frost & Sullivan Recognizes RapidSOS with the 2024 Product Leadership Award for Enhancing Public Safety Through Next-Gen Emergency Response Technology

RapidSOS’s transformative platforms leverage artificial intelligence (AI) and connected data from over 540 million connected devices, sensors and apps to streamline emergency communications and improve outcomes in critical situations.

SAN ANTONIO, Jan. 14, 2025 /PRNewswire/ — Frost & Sullivan recently researched the North American public safety industry and, based on its findings, recognizes RapidSOS with the 2024 Product Leadership Award. RapidSOS is an AI-powered intelligent safety company headquartered in New York City that provides real-time data intelligence to first responders during emergencies, optimizing how 911 telecommunicators and emergency personnel gather and leverage data during critical incidents.

RapidSOS continuously innovates its intelligent safety platform, enabling first responders and 911 to detect and swiftly respond to emergencies. One of these innovations is AI-driven RapidSOS UNITE, a sophisticated platform that integrates critical communication workflows and data from multiple sources like security cameras, medical profiles, telematics, and wearables to surface life-saving information in one coherent, actionable view.

With its outstanding products and customer-inspired strategy, RapidSOS consistently launches best-in-class solutions. The company combines human creativity with AI to speed up emergency response processes, making complex information accessible and actionable in real time. For example, the company developed its innovative Digital Alerts and non-emergency automation services to streamline the time-consuming process of handling tasks like alarm calls, reducing the time spent on manual call processing and false alarms.

Additionally, RapidSOS UNITE centralizes next-generation 911 (NG911) workflows, displaying emergencies on a master map and supporting advanced features like AI-driven data prioritization. It also effectively integrates video feeds from over ten million security cameras and provides customizable modules that can be tailored to meet specific business needs.

“A pioneer and transformational public safety leader, RapidSOS demonstrates its agility by continuously advancing and refining its game-changing emergency response platform, enabling first responders and 911 to identify, react, and respond to emergencies more efficiently. The company recently introduced RapidSOS UNITE, a flexible platform that intelligently unifies workflows and data for all means of communications relevant to an emergency event,” said Brent Iadarola, vice president of research at Frost & Sullivan.

Moreover, RapidSOS’s Digital Alerts and AI enhance operational efficiency by integrating data from various sources, such as fire sensors, vehicle telematics, and security systems. This seamless flow of information allows first responders to arrive better prepared and reduces the likelihood of human error during critical moments. As a result, RapidSOS empowers public safety agencies to manage increasing call volumes and complexity with fewer resources, ensuring that responders are fully prepared with the right information.

“As the public safety staffing crisis deepens, exacerbated by increasing responsibilities and a record volume of 911 calls in 2023, public safety agencies must do more with fewer resources. RapidSOS developed its Digital Alerts service to address these strategic imperatives, which streamlines the processing of alarm calls that traditionally relied on analog phone calls. 911 telecommunicators, on average, spend nearly 20% of their time on inefficient, tedious tasks related to false alarm notifications,” noted Samantha Fisher, best practices research analyst at Frost & Sullivan.
